- Services can include determining level and type of supports needed from an Education Coordinator, onboarding patients requiring services from an HSP Educator, advocacy and education for families and patients, and school re-entry supports upon discharge and beyond.
- The education coordinator reviews requests for service, facilitates the completion of consent forms (HIPAA and FERPA), gathers all pertinent data from available resources (CHOP treatment team, EPIC, family, patient, school personnel), and determines eligibility and level of service.
- The Education Coordinator maintains contact with treatment team, HSP educator, family, and school in order to support re-entry to home/community school.
- Service coordination involves close collaboration with the healthcare team, family, and patient's community school to insure effective communication of patient educational history, newly identified needs and discharge plans.
